redis容错机制 redis上容器方案

web应用如何配置连接容器上的redis和数据库?【redis容错机制 redis上容器方案】新建数据库 。新建登录角色,在新建数据库的时候把数据库的所有权交给你新建的角色 。用用户和密码控制数据库 。保证数据库的安全 。编写context.xml文件 Xml文件的目的是封装用户和密码,也是封装的一种 , 方便操作 。
ODBC就是添加到数据源,JDBC就是要写JDBC驱动,或者使用mybatis之类的解决方案 。
首先打开visual studio 2017开发工具进入软件主界面 。选择工具下的连接到数据库功能,系统会弹出连接数据库的对话框 。在对话框中填写要连接的数据库信息,用户名 , 密码等 。
输入基本数据源信息,JNDI名称要记住 , 在配置应用里数据库连接的时候会用到它 。
SSMS:SSMS是一个图形用户界面的工具,允许用户轻松管理本地数据库和远程数据库 。可以根据Web服务器或应用程序配置自动发现数据库,并提供连接到网络上任何数据库的功能 。
docker配置redis持久化1、然后,打开 Docker,通过镜像创建容器 , 如下图所示:在高级设置里面,重点是 卷 和 环境。
2、docker restart redis 重启redis容器后,发现之前的数据都丢失了,因为保存在内存中 。所以我们需要配置持久化 。因为之前已经将容器配置文件挂载到本机目录下,所以直接修改本机redis.conf即可 。重启验证,OK 。
3、docker部署redis弊端是产生了刻板效应,导致的搭建时间的延长 。Docker是一个开源的应用容器引擎,让开发者可以打包他们的应用以及依赖包到一个可移植的镜像中 , 然后发布到任何流行的Linux或Windows机器上 。
4、快速部署:Docker容器化的应用程序可以在几秒钟内启动和停止,因为它们是预先配置好的,与宿主环境隔离开来 。这意味着在新的开发环境或服务器上部署应用程序时 , 不需要手动安装和配置Redis,只需运行Redis容器即可 。
5、快速实现Docker到Redis的连接首先运行下面命令,从Docker Hub拉取Redis镜像:$ docker pull redis 运行上面的命令下载镜像,Docker daemon会自动输出该Redis镜像的来源信息、下载状态,下载完成之后系统也会显示最终状态信息 。
6、docker可以支持把一个宿主机上的目录挂载到镜像里 。docker run -it -v /home/dock/Downloads:/usr/Downloads ubuntu64 /bin/bash 通过-v参数,冒号前为宿主机目录 , 必须为绝对路径,冒号后为镜像内挂载的路径 。
docker下怎么连接redis指定的库1、sudo docker build -t /redis .运行服务 使用我们刚才创建的redis镜像 使用 -d 运行这个服务分离模式,让容器在后台运行 。
2、确认容器内的Redis和数据库已经启动并运行正常 。在web应用的配置文件中添加Redis和数据库的连接信息,包括主机名、端口号、用户名、密码等 。如果Redis和数据库运行在同一容器中,可以使用容器内部的IP地址进行连接 。
3、在使用 Compose 时 , 最大的好处就是少打启动命令,但是一般项目容器启动的顺序是有要求的,如果直接从上到下启动容器 , 必然会因为容器依赖问题而启动失败 。
4、最好两个都设置 , 既改端口也加密码 , 双保险,当然密码也不要简单到随便一个字典库就能破解的那种,尽量复杂点 。与 Redis 安装方式类似,不过这里获取的是指定版本的 MySQL。
5、本文以开源项目SpringBlade和Saber为例 。创建自定义网络 目的是将用到的服务都放到同一个网络段,以方便互相通信 。

    推荐阅读